Santos watch, large model, mechanical movement with automatic winding, 1847 MC. Case in 18K rose gold, seven-sided crown in 18K rose gold set with a faceted sapphire, silvered opaline dial, blued-steel sword-shaped hands, sapphire crystal. 18K rose gold bracelet with ÒSmartLinkÓ resizing system. Second bracelet in dark grey leather, with double adjustable folding buckle in 18K rose gold. The two bracelets are equipped with the ÒQuickSwitchÓ interchangeability system.
Origin: The Santos de Cartier, a paragon of horological innovation, emerged in 1904. It was born from a pivotal collaboration, masterminded by Louis Cartier for his esteemed friend, the pioneering Brazilian aviator Alberto Santos-Dumont. This revolutionary timepiece was conceived to address the practical demands of flight, providing a clear and accessible means of timekeeping amidst the challenges of the open sky.
Construction: Crafted from resplendent 18K rose gold (750/1000), the Santos de Cartier houses a self-winding mechanical movement, the Caliber 1847 MC. The watch features a refined opaline silver dial, protected by a resilient sapphire crystal. The design incorporates an interchangeable rose gold bracelet, enhanced by the 'SmartLink' adjustment system, alongside two leather straps, one alligator-skin and one calfskin, both with the 'QuickSwitch' system, ensuring seamless adaptability.
Utility: The Santos de Cartier transcends mere timekeeping; it is an emblem of precision and elegance. It boasts a water resistance of 10 bar (approximately 100 meters / 330 feet). The model incorporates a practical date complication, enhancing its everyday functionality. With an approximate power reserve of 42 hours, this watch ensures enduring performance and reliability for the discerning wearer.
